Breaking Down the Offer: The Fine Print You Need to Read

Okay, let’s talk numbers. The headline is the Bizzo Casino 65 free spins bonus code Australia. But what are you actually getting?

Detail Value
Number of Spins 65
Game Eligibility Usually ‘Big Bass Bonanza’ or ‘Sweet Bonanza’ (check lobby)
Wagering Requirement 35x the winnings from the spins
Max Cashout $150 AUD
Validity Period 72 hours from activation
Minimum Deposit $10 AUD (via PayNPlay or card)

Here is the catch. That 35x wagering on winnings is standard, but the 72-hour window is tight. If you are a casual player who logs in once a week, you will lose the cash. You need to grind those spins and meet the playthrough in three days. I have seen players lose $50 because they forgot to check the timer. Set a reminder on your phone.

Also, the max cashout of $150 is a bit restrictive. If you hit a massive multiplier on the free spins (say, 100x), you only walk away with $150. The rest gets voided. It is a safety net for the casino, but it feels a bit stingy. Still, free money is free money. I am not going to complain too loudly.
